08 Parts. Changes from 07
I have been looking for performance parts for my 08 TSX and so far have only found K&N replacement filters, car covers and some misc items.
My question is, are there that many differances and changes from 06 and 07 to 08? If there are no big physical changes then 07 parts should work, right.
I am looking for CAI, engine, suspension, any thing.
So I ask you the informed ones of the TSX Forum for your guidance, wisdom, and sarcastic humor. Thanks.

I was test driving a TL and asked the salesman if there were any differences between the 07 and 08 TSX and he told me that the only thing different is the DVD Audio for the 08. He insured me that nothing was different as far as engine suspension etc for the 08. I would call an Acura dealer and ask to speak to the parts department and ask them your question. Those guys will steer you in the right direction. I always go to them for technical stuff if I can't either find it out in the TSX service manual or this FORUM.
also go to www.handa-accessories.com/tsx.html to get the TSX manual for years 2004-2008. $162+shipping or so but its pretty much the bible for our car and like the website says, it will pretty much pay for itself because of the high cost of labor(an hour or two of dealer labor would pay for this manual. A must have if you plan on a lot of DIY jobs and mods.
